Betty White became a beloved fixture on The Tonight Show Starring Johnny Carson, turning ordinary interviews into national events. Her chemistry with Carson showcased her wit, warmth, and timing, helping her connect with millions of living room viewers.
These appearances were more than promotional stops; they were cultural touchstones that reinforced her status as a trusted national humorist. By appearing regularly on Carson’s show, White built bridges between generations and kept classic talk show traditions alive.

Comedy Chemistry Between White and Carson
White’s timing complemented Carson’s dry delivery, creating a rhythm that felt like a carefully practiced duet. They understood when to pause, when to laugh, and when to let the audience carry the energy.
Rather than competing for attention, they built bits together, turning simple prompts into collaborative scenes. This partnership demonstrated how experienced professionals could highlight each other’s strengths while keeping the focus on shared enjoyment.
Memorable Sketches and Password Moments
White frequently participated in Password, where her rapid-fire guessing and playful competitiveness delighted viewers. Those segments highlighted her vocabulary, intuition, and ability to turn a game into shared theater.
Beyond Password, comedy sketches allowed her to experiment with characters and scenarios. These moments preserved her versatility, proving that she could anchor both gentle nostalgia and sharp, modern humor.
